Cons

I would encourage anyone seeking employment with New Balance to consider these points: 1. Employees are treated very poorly and contractors are treated even worse. 2. Senior management is out of touch with what is really happening both inside and outside of the business. Most of them are severely under qualified. They also micromanage heavily. 3. Middle management needs a serious overhaul or at least better situational training. Some teams are ran by favoritism. 4. The company is fairly flat. Don’t expect pay to increase or any movability in terms of title or moving to another department. No recognition is provided either. 5. Virtually no training is provided by HR or your internal team so you’ll definitely feel unsupported 99% of the time. 6. Pay will be average at best. Most people are severely underpaid for their responsibilities. 7. Resources are horribly limited but yet sales and output are expected to increase. New Balance may have been a good company to work for several years ago but this is no longer the case now. So many employees all over the company are leaving because of the facts mentioned above.
